Abstract
The invention discloses an underwater intelligent walking stick with a display screen, and belongs to the field of artificial diving equipment. In the underwater intelligent crutch with the display screen, a crutch main body is fixedly connected with a crutch handle, a power supply battery is positioned in the crutch main body, and a control module and a sonar module are positioned in the crutch handle; the sonar module is positioned at the front end of the crutch handle, and the display screen is positioned at the top end of the crutch handle; the control module is respectively connected with the power supply battery, the display screen and the sonar module, the sonar module emits sound waves and receives reflected sound waves, the reflected sound waves are sent to the control module to be processed, and sonar detection results are displayed in a first display area of the display screen after the reflected sound waves are processed; the control module can acquire the current electric quantity information of the power supply battery and display the current electric quantity information in a second display area of the display screen. The intelligent walking stick acquires the electric quantity information and the ambient environment information through the sonar, and the ambient environment information is displayed by the display screen, so that a diver can observe the ambient environment information visually.

In a preferred embodiment, referring to fig. 1 and fig. 2, the underwater intelligent crutch with a display screen of this embodiment includes a crutch body 101, a crutch handle 102, a display screen 201, a power supply battery 202, a control module 203, and a sonar module 204, where the crutch body 101 is fixedly connected to the crutch handle 102, the power supply battery 202 is located in the crutch body 101, and the control module 203 and the sonar module 204 are located in the crutch handle 102. The sonar module 204 is located at the front end of the crutch handle 102 and the display screen 201 is located at the top end of the crutch handle 102. The crutch body 101 and the crutch grip 102 are waterproofed to prevent the power supply battery 202, the control module 203, and the sonar module 204 from being damaged by water.
Optionally, a shark-preventing knife 210 is arranged at the bottom end of the crutch body 101, referring to fig. 3, the shape of the shark-preventing knife 210 is preferably dagger-shaped, the cutting edge 2101 of the shark-preventing knife 210 is sharp, the knife back 2102 of the shark-preventing knife 210 is serrated, so as to facilitate pricking, chopping and sawing, a blood groove 2103 is formed near the knife back 2102, and the blood groove 2103 is arranged so as to facilitate pulling out after the shark-preventing knife 210 pricks into a living body; when encountering the attack of organisms (sharks and the like) underwater, the shark knife 210 can be used for self-defense, when encountering the winding of aquatic weeds or unknown objects, the shark knife 210 can be used for releasing the winding, and the fishing net wound with a propeller can also be removed, so that the underwater robot can dive into the battle of enemies when being used for military purposes. In order to prevent accidental injury, the shark-preventing knife 210 can be hidden in the crutch body 101 when not used and can extend out through the push button on the side when used. It will be appreciated that the shark guard 210 may be replaced by a rubber rod, which may be used as an underwater support for tourist diving projects to facilitate the diver walking underwater.
Alternatively, the display screen 201 includes a protective shell and a display panel mounted on the protective shell, the protective shell is made of a pressure-resistant material (for example, stainless steel or glass fiber reinforced plastic), a display window is opened on the protective shell corresponding to the display panel, and the display window is sealed by pressure-resistant glass. The protective housing that adopts withstand voltage material to make makes display screen 201 can bear great pressure effect under water, seals the display window through withstand voltage glass and not only has waterproof sealing effect, can also avoid diving in-process normal water pressure direct action to cause display screen 201 to damage on display screen 201.
The underwater intelligent crutch with the display screen can acquire electric quantity information and ambient environment information through sonar, and the ambient environment information is displayed through the display screen, so that a diver can observe the ambient environment information visually.
Referring to fig. 4, in the underwater intelligent crutch with a display screen according to some embodiments, a sonar detection result includes sonar echo distance information and sonar echo geological information, a first display sub-area 20111 of a first display area 2011 displays the sonar echo distance information, and a second display sub-area 20112 of the first display area 2011 displays the sonar echo geological information. Alternatively, the first display sub-area 20111 of the first display area 2011 displays sonar echo geological information, and the second display sub-area 20112 of the first display area 2011 displays sonar echo distance information. This embodiment subregion shows sonar echo distance information and sonar echo geological information on display screen 201, makes things convenient for the diver to distinguish sonar echo distance information and sonar echo geological information.
In the underwater intelligent crutch with the display screen of some embodiments, the control module 203 determines whether the current electric quantity information is less than a preset safe electric quantity, and if so, sends out second alarm information. That is, the control module 203 can determine whether the current power information is less than the preset safe power and send out the second alarm information to remind the diver to pay attention when the current power information is less than the preset safe power. Alternatively, the preset safe electric quantity is 10%, 20% or the like of the total electric quantity, and can be specifically set as required. Alternatively, the different electric quantities may be represented by different colors, for example, by green when the current electric quantity information is greater than the preset safety electric quantity, and by yellow, orange, or red when the current electric quantity information is less than the preset safety electric quantity. The underwater intelligent crutch with the display screen can acquire the current electric quantity information of the power supply battery 202 in real time, and display the current electric quantity information in the second display area 2012 of the display screen 201 in real time, so that a diver can master the current electric quantity information at any time.
Further, in the underwater intelligent crutch with the display screen of some embodiments, the control module 203 can control the sonar module 204 to change the emission frequency and send out the preset distress sound wave to transmit second alarm information. It can be understood that the sound wave frequency corresponding to the second alarm information is different from the sound wave frequency in the detection process of the sonar module 204. The sound wave of asking for help is predetermine to this embodiment and is sent alarm information, makes things convenient for the diver in time to learn alarm information, improves dive security.
Referring to fig. 8, the underwater intelligent crutch with a display screen of some embodiments further includes a warning lamp 208 connected to the control module 203, and the warning lamp 208 is installed at the outer side of the crutch body 101 or the crutch handle 102 to facilitate observation by the diver. The control module 203 sends out second alarm information when judging that the current electric quantity information is less than the preset safe electric quantity, and the control module 203 can control the alarm lamp 208 to light up or twinkle to send out the second alarm information. This embodiment sends alarm information through alarm lamp 208, makes things convenient for the diver in time to learn alarm information, improves dive security.
Referring to fig. 5, the underwater intelligent crutch with a display screen in some embodiments further comprises a water depth sensor 205 connected with the control module 203 and used for measuring the current water depth, and it can be understood that the water depth sensor 205 needs to be installed on the outer side of the crutch body 101 or the crutch handle 102 and can be in direct contact with water so as to measure the water depth. The water depth sensor 205 sends the acquired current water depth to the control module 203, and the control module 203 displays the current water depth in the third display area 2013 of the display screen 201. Further, the control module 203 determines whether the current water depth is greater than a preset safe depth, and if so, sends first alarm information, that is, the control module 203 can determine whether the current water depth is greater than the preset safe depth, and sends the first alarm information to remind a diver of paying attention when the current water depth is greater than the preset safe depth; wherein the preset safety depth can be set according to the requirement, such as 20 meters or 22 meters. Alternatively, the different water depths may be represented by different colors, for example, by green when the current water depth is greater than the preset safe depth, and by yellow, orange, or red when the current water depth is less than the preset safe depth. The underwater intelligent crutch with the display screen of the embodiment is further integrated with a water depth sensor 205, so that the water depth can be measured in real time, and the current water depth is displayed on the display screen 201 in real time, so that a diver can master the diving depth at any time.
Referring to fig. 6, the underwater intelligent crutch with a display screen of some embodiments further includes a wired underwater headset 301, and the wired underwater headset 301 is a waterproof headset. The wired underwater headset 301 is connected with a headset jack 206 arranged on the crutch handle 102, and the headset jack 206 is connected with the control module 203; the headphone jack 206 is a waterproof headphone jack, such as a sealed headphone screw socket. Control module 203 can send first alarm information to wired under water earphone 301, and the diver learns first alarm information through wired under water earphone 301 of wearing. This embodiment sends alarm information to wired earphone 301 under water in real time, makes the diver learn alarm information at the very first time, and the convenience is in time reacted, improves dive security.
Referring to fig. 7, the underwater intelligent crutch with a display screen of some embodiments further includes an illumination lamp 207 and an illumination lamp switch 209 connected to the control module 203, the illumination lamp 207 and the illumination lamp switch 209 are located on the crutch handle 102, the illumination lamp switch 209 controls the illumination and the turning off of the illumination lamp 207, and the illumination lamp 207 is used for providing illumination for divers, so that underwater obstacles can be seen clearly when the underwater vision distance is good, so as to be movable underwater, or indicate positions with other divers. The parameters such as the type, brightness and color of the illumination lamp 207 can be selected as required. It is understood that the lamp 207 and lamp switch 209 are both of a waterproof design.
